I hear you and see you!  Of course your body is feeling anxious about this upcoming experience.  I know doing EMDR about memories of my Mom made it much more difficult to be around my Mom.  Make sure to take good care of yourself tomorrow.  Take bathroom breaks, limit how long the visit is, have planned topics of conversation that distract from anything personal.
Do something after the visit to regulate yourself.  Good luck!
